Banana Bread Berry Crumble
Author: 
Prep time: 
Cook time: 
Total time: 
Serves: 1
 
Ingredients
For the Fruit Layer
  • 2 cups mixed berries, fresh or thawed frozen
  • 2 tablespoons almond flour
For the Banana Bread Cobber Layer
  • 1 small ripe banana
  • 4 tablespoons rolled oats
  • 3 tablespoons pecans, roughly chopped
  • 2 tablespoons almond flour
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up, optional
  • 1 tablespoon buckwheat flour
  • 1 tablespoon ground flax seeds
  • 1½ tablespoons coconut oil
  • Pinch of salt
Instructions
  1. Preheat your oven to 185ºC / 365ºF and lightly coat 1 medium ramekins (mine was 10cm in diameter) with coconut oil.
  2. In a large bowl, toss together your fruit layer toppings and add to the ramekin.
  3. In a medium bowl add your bananas and mash with a fork until smooth. Stir in remaining ingredients until combined. Spoon over the fruit mixture in the ramekin.
  4. Bake for 30 minutes, until fruit is hot and bubbly and the banana bread crumble is golden.
  5. Serve warm as is or with some coconut cream or yoghurt.
